Output fd61b7a3e0ea4289ef226f7e4e89fc06d094e5bd6473657abd4175e7d44e4013:0

value
1004961
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d42f8219c592a37406638fc9379dbb487d8b2f63 OP_EQUAL
address
3M2x694ZiEyAVAZqefqT1aUQ6W8WBLHyE5
transaction
fd61b7a3e0ea4289ef226f7e4e89fc06d094e5bd6473657abd4175e7d44e4013
confirmations
141404
spent
true